Understanding Your Grass's Watering Requirements
Exactly how do you determine your grass's sprinkling needs? Beginning by observing your lawn's color and appearance. It's time to water if it looks boring or starts to wilt. You must also take into consideration the sort of turf you have; some selections need even more wetness than others. Keeping an eye on rainfall is crucial, too. Your grass likely demands supplemental watering. if it hasn't drizzled much in the last week.
An additional effective approach is the "screwdriver examination." Push a screwdriver right into the dirt; if it's challenging to pass through, your lawn is completely dry and requires water. Goal for about one inch of water weekly, including rainfall. Examine your soil's moisture by digging down a number of inches; if it really feels completely dry, it's time to water. By watching on these factors, you can ensure your grass obtains the correct amount of water without exaggerating it.

Common Installation Errors to Avoid
When mounting your lawn sprinkler, overlooking vital details can lead to pricey blunders that impact its efficiency. One usual mistake is inappropriate spacing in between sprinkler heads. If they're as well far apart, some areas might underground irrigation dry, while overlapping insurance coverage can lead to water waste.
One more mistake is overlooking to account for your dirt type. Different dirts take in water at varying rates, so adjust your system accordingly. In addition, stopping working to inspect for underground energies before excavating can trigger major damage and safety and security dangers.
Don't forget concerning the design of your yard. Mounting heads as well near wall surfaces or fences can obstruct water circulation and hinder insurance coverage. Verify you have the correct stress setups. Too expensive pressure can damage your system, while also reduced can leave your plants parched. By preventing these common risks, you'll set your lawn sprinkler system up for success.

Repairing Usual Lawn Sprinkler Issues
Have you ever noticed completely dry spots in your yard despite your lawn sprinkler running? This can signal a couple of usual issues. Initially, look for clogged spray heads or nozzles. Dust and debris can block water flow, so clean them out as needed. Next off, verify your system's timer is set appropriately. If it's established to run during height sun hours, dissipation might be losing your water.
You may additionally want to evaluate for misaligned or busted sprinkler heads. Readjust or replace them for much better insurance coverage if they're not spraying where they should. In addition, look for leaks in the pipelines, which can result in lowered water pressure.
Ultimately, think about the dirt type. Sandy soil drains pipes rapidly and might need much more constant watering. By resolving these common concerns, you can maintain your lawn sprinkler operating successfully and your yard looking rich.

What Winterization Tips Should I Consider My Automatic Sprinkler?
To winterize your automatic sprinkler, you'll require to drain pipes the pipelines, burn Full Report out the lines with compressed air, and insulate exposed parts. This protects against cold damage and guarantees your system's ready for spring.
